抱歉由于工作的繁忙拖更了两个月,我们来接着聊聊IPA
IPA(intelligence power allocator),从名字可以分成两部分,Intelligence是一部分,power allocator是另一部分。
我们这次来先来说说intelligence的部分,这里本质上其实是一个基于闭环控制的系统。
关于闭环控制以及PID算法
要讲清楚IPA,需要讲清楚的是自动控制原理。如果大家手边还有大学的课本(估计应该没有),大家可以翻开大学的课本来看看闭环控制以及PID算法的定义。
闭环控制
闭环控制是指控制论的一个基本概念。指作为被控的输出量以一定方式返回到作为控制的输入端,并对输入端施加控制影响的一种控制关系。带有反馈信息的系统控制方式。
简而言之,闭环控制是一个与开环控制相对的概念。将反馈信息重新输入至系统的输入端,进而进行控制的方法。IPA智能的一部分即在于此,输入的控制信息是温度,反馈的信息也是温度,由控制输入来调节温度。智能在于省略了中间的关键的功耗信息。传统的温控是通过各种方式来控制功耗进而对温度进行控制。这里直接省去了对中间状态的描述过程,直接由初始的温度映射最终的温度状态,中间的各种功耗以及器件状态信息都被省略了,交由控制系统自动进行调节。
PID调节
PID是工业控制系统中常用的控制回路反馈控制器。
The PID controller is a closed-loop control system. It feeds the output of the system back to